Sorry to go against the C15 French circle jerk, but a good modern SUV is safer for everyone despite being heavier, and a SUV.
First, a good SUV is an electric SUV. Whoever had the experience to be behind a C15 without HEPA filters, something you can find in a good SUV, knows that the C15 will kill you with its air pollution.
It’s worse if you are doing sport on a bike or running. And trail running may not save you from those C15, as they are pretty capable off road vehicles and are used by hunters and farmers.
Also, the C15 has no ABS and ESP. Pierre is a lot less likely to crash into you with a modern SUV than a C15.
Finally, the C15 has no active security. It will drive full speed into toddlers playing on the road while a good modern SUV will stop automatically. Same for cyclists and other vehicles.

EVs are not more reliable in general, at least not according to the stats. And a lot of them haven't been on the road for long enough to know how their running costs will look like when they are a decade or two old.
There's just been an article here on HN, that BMW installed a crash safety fuse that triggered on a minor fender-bender and killed the battery. It was WELDED in, and even after getting to it with a torch and installing a new one, the ICU needed to be hacked to accept the new part.
They're also full of proprietary parts, basically you have entire car functions integrated to the same PCB, which are essentially unrepairable.
I hope I'm wrong, but I guess there'll be a major disillusionment with EVs once these cars get to 10-15 years and people find out in mass, that it's no longer economical to fix them.
